The Registry’s success matching the right interim executives to the right institutions is made possible by its burgeoning membership of more than 1,000 veteran executives; and is enhanced by the development of—and adherence to—the following six best practices for interim engagements:
All of The Registry’s preliminary work is pro bono—including the identification and selection of candidates.
Registry interim candidates have already been pre-qualified—and they are immediately available to be matched to the needs and requirements of your institution.
The Registry’s business model makes it possible for institutions to cap their overall costs at current budgetary levels for the duration of the interim engagement.
A Registry “Expectations Document” is collaboratively developed that defines the purpose, direction and desired outcomes.
The Registry is a membership-based organization, which preempts the need for expensive, time-consuming and potentially disruptive open-market interim searches.
